我从Visual Studio 2015发布我的ASP.NET 5 MVC6项目.我从我的服务器导入了发布配置文件.连接验证成功,但是当我发布我的项目时,我有以下错误:
ERROR_CERTIFICATE_VALIDATION_FAILED
使用指定的进程("Web管理服务")连接到远程计算机("XXXXXXXXX"),但无法验证服务器的证书.如果您信任该服务器,请再次连接并允许不受信任的证书.
在发布设置中没有允许不受信任的证书的选项.
我一直在使用Visual Studio将Web服务部署到Azure; 下载了我的发布配置文件以启用它,它在过去几周内运行良好.
今天我尝试部署更新,现在我的所有部署都失败了以下内容:
17:25:03 - 准备部署WindowsAzure1 - 25/03/2013 17:24:53订阅ID为"xxx"使用服务管理URL" https://management.core.windows.net/ "...
17: 25:03 - 正在连接...
17:25:04 - 对象引用未设置为对象的实例.
17:25:04 - 部署因致命错误而失败
我不确定这里有什么失败; 这是说它无法连接到服务管理URL?
上周我在Azure上安装了SSL证书,现在我没有看到下载我的发布设置的选项.我知道它曾经存在但现在不存在.有SSL会阻止我以某种方式连接到管理页面吗?
编辑
在离开工作之前我删除了证书但是当我检查PublishProfile它时它仍然没有显示.
PublishProfile不适用于附加到订阅的任何其他用户 - 因此我认为它与我的登录无关.
编辑2
有点激烈; 我现在尝试删除我的存储和服务,从头开始.我publishsettings通过删除已导入Visual Studio的订阅,然后按照"登录以下载凭据"链接创建了一个新文件.接下来,我在Azure中创建了一个新服务和存储并尝试发布,但在连接时部署仍然失败
你调用的对象是空的
我不知道我还能尝试什么,或者什么可能是错的,或者在哪里寻找.